ORDER

(Order of the Court was made by A.SELVAM, J) This Habeas Corpus Petition has been fil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India praying to direct the respondents 1 and 2 to trace out and produce the detenu by name Balasubramanian, husband of the petitioner.

2. Mr.T.Mohan, learned Additional Public Prosecutor has taken notice for the respondents. It is represented by the learned Additional Public Prosecutor that the detenu by name Balasubramanian has committed certain offences and consequently, a case has been registered in Crime No.94 of 2015, Sivakasi East Police Station and subsequently remanded to custody and to that effect, certified copy of remand report has been filed. https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/

3. Considering the fact that the detenu has been arrested and remanded to custody in connection with Crime No.94 of 2015, the relief sought for in the petition has become infructuous.
